STI closes lower on record trading volume

Share prices on the Singapore bourse fell with the benchmark Straits Times Index ending the day lower by 10.57 points or 0.32 per cent to 3290.47.

Trading volume reached a record 10.6 billion shares worth some $1.69 billion as the play on speculative penny stocks reached fever pitch.

The decline bucked the trend in most major Asian markets which were up due to signs that the United States economy was on a convincing mend.

Gainers led losers 247 to 222 while 320 counters were unchanged.
